Core Points - The Shanxi Provincial Water Resources Department and Meteorological Bureau issued a meteorological risk warning for mountain flood disasters due to heavy rainfall on August 16, 2025 [2][3] Warning Areas - From 9:00 AM to 9:00 PM on August 16, 2025, there is a high possibility of mountain floods in the northern and western parts of Changzhi and the eastern part of Linfen, categorized as orange warning [3] - A significant possibility of mountain floods is also noted in the southern part of Yangquan, Jinzhong, central Changzhi, eastern Linfen, and northeastern Yuncheng, categorized as yellow warning, affecting 23 counties across 5 cities [3] Affected Counties - Specific counties at risk include: - Changzhi City: Qinyuan County, Qinxian County, Wuxiang County, Xiangyuan County [4] - Linfen City: Anze County [4] - Yangquan City: Urban District, Suburban District, Mining District, Pingding County [6] - Jinzhong City: Yuci District, Shouyang County, Xixian County, Heshun County, Zuoquan County, Qixian County, Yushe County, Taigu District, Pingyao County, Jiexiu City [6] - Changzhi City: Tunliu District, Changzi County, Licheng County, Lucheng District, Luzhou District [6] - Linfen City: Gu County, Yicheng County, Fushan County [6] - Yuncheng City: Jiangshou [6] Defense Requirements - Immediate action required from responsible personnel to monitor weather forecasts and rainfall [7] - Enhanced patrols and monitoring in areas potentially affected by mountain floods [7] - Timely and decisive evacuation of threatened populations, with safety oversight on evacuation routes and shelters [7] - Organization of specialized meetings to discuss flood prevention measures for reservoirs and silt dams in hilly areas [7] - Personnel should visit towns and villages affected by heavy rainfall to guide and supervise flood prevention efforts [7] - Increased safety management in scenic areas near rivers and streams, including closure of flooded roads and dangerous bridges [7] - Management of construction sites and popular tourist spots at risk of flooding [7]

广西龙胜县暴雨红色预警 发现这些情况请迅速撤离→
Yang Shi Xin Wen· 2025-05-23 03:41
Group 1 - A sudden mountain flood and mudslide disaster occurred in Sanhe Village, Sishui Township, Longsheng County, Guangxi, with 8 people suspected missing and 10 houses damaged [1] - The Longsheng County Meteorological Station upgraded the rain orange warning to red, indicating approximately 90 millimeters of heavy rainfall in Madi Township over the past 2 hours [2] - The region is experiencing frequent heavy rainfall and severe convective weather, posing significant risks for mountain floods and geological disasters [2] Group 2 - Signs of mountain flood disasters include abnormal river conditions, such as sudden changes in water flow and debris [2][3] - Other warning signs include unusual mountain conditions, such as deformation or cracks in slopes, and abnormal sounds from valleys [5][3] - It is crucial to recognize these signs and evacuate promptly to prevent casualties and property damage [7]
